French Telecoms Regulator: Mobile call termination prices notified

( September 10, 2010, 10:41 GMT | Official Statement) -- MLex Summary: The French telecoms regulator Arcep has notified the European Commission of its proposals to regulate mobile call termination rates. The regulation covers the period January 2011 to December 2013, and sets the first regulated rate at 3 euro cents per minute for Orange and SFR until 30 June 2011, while the rate for Bouygues has been set at 3.4 cents.The full statement follows (in French):...
